Hagia Sophia
4.5/5(625 reviews)
A world famous monument to the ever-changing history of Istanbul, and one of the largest churches in the world.

Blue Mosque
4.5/5(685 reviews)
Named for its dazzling interior covered in blue tiles, this is a hub of Istanbul's religious life.
